Abstract
In this first volume, we cover relevant aspects of chemical and physical processes of the production and characterization of magnetic materials in bulk, thin films, nanostructures, and/or nanocomposites, as well as modeling aspects involving such structures. Accordingly, this volume presents eleven original research and review works on the challenges and trends covering fundamental and experimental work, with a special focus on the design, synthesis, and characterization of various types of magnetic materials, and the study of their structure–property relationships. State-of-the-art results on the development of new experimental concepts, leading to the transfer, chemical transformation, and high-resolution patterning of advanced thin films and nanomaterials, and to the design and fabrication of devices, are also presented and discussed.
